Mode of action
Arsenicum album: Burning pains, ameliorated by warm applications; aggravation of pain at midnight; unbearable nocturnal pains, felt even during sleep.
Colocynthis: Neuralgias of various areas; intercostal neuralgia; stabbing, shooting pains.
Ranunculus bulbosus: Intercostal neuralgia, especially of the lower left chest. Chest pains worse motion, inspiration, and worse lying on painful side; herpes zoster of the chest, post-herpetic neuralgia.
Rhus toxicodendron: Neuralgic and rheumatic complaints which are aggravated at rest and upon first movement and ameliorated on continued movement; pains are better from warmth.
